The University of Surrey has introduced a new mathematical method to optimize space mission routes, enhancing efficiency by reducing the need for fuel and extensive computations. This innovative approach, likened to a “tube map for space,” has been successfully applied to missions targeting the Moon and Jupiter’s moons. Credit: SciTechDaily.com

Just as sat-nav did away with the need to argue over the best route home, scientists from the University of Surrey have developed a new method to find the optimal routes for future space missions without the need to waste fuel. “Our new technique neatly reveals all possible routes a spacecraft could take from A to B, as long as both orbits share a common energy level.Enhancing Fuel Efficiency in Space Missions

One way of doing this is to find ‘heteroclinic connections’ – the paths that allow spacecraft to transfer from one orbit to another without using fuel.
